PendingUnder contract$3,475/mo2.23 acresOcean County4 bd, 3 ba • 2,240 sq ftJackson Township, NJ 08527
PendingUnder contract$3,950/mo1.7 acresMiddlesex County4 bd, 3 ba • 2,983 sq ftMonroe Township, NJ 08831